What is Private Psychiatry?
Private psychiatry refers to mental health services provided by psychiatrists who run beyond the National Health Service (NHS). These specialists offer assessments, assessments, and treatments for a range of mental health concerns, including anxiety, depression, PTSD, and more extreme psychiatric disorders.

Choosing the ideal private psychiatrist is a critical action towards accomplishing reliable treatment. Here's a list of actions prospective patients require to find the best specialist:

Determine Your Needs: Consider whether you're seeking assistance for a particular mental health condition, therapy, medication management, or a mix of services.

Research study:
Online Directories: Websites like the Royal College of Psychiatrists or private health insurance coverage companies often have actually directories of registered psychiatrists.Referrals: Ask for suggestions from doctor, buddies, or household who might have experience with private psychiatry.
Inspect Credentials: Ensure that the psychiatrist is signed up with the General Medical Council (GMC) and possesses the needed certifications and experience.

Review Specialties: Some psychiatrists focus on locations such as kid psychiatry, addiction, or cognitive behavioral therapy. Choose one whose specializeds align with your requirements.

Preliminary Consultation: Schedule a preliminary visit to figure out if the psychiatrist is an excellent fit. Examine their communication design, method to care, and whether you feel comfortable discussing your interest in them.

Evaluate Costs: Understand their cost structure, whether they accept health insurance, and the choices for payment plans if needed.

Just how much does it cost to see a private psychiatrist in the UK?
The cost can vary significantly depending upon location and the psychiatrist private practice's experience. Typically, preliminary assessments may vary from ₤ 200 to ₤ 400, and follow-up gos to can cost in between ₤ 100 and ₤ 300.
2. Is private psychiatric care covered by medical insurance?
Numerous medical insurance policies cover private psychiatric care, but it's crucial to validate protection information and seek pre-approval for services.
